Trinasolar Solar Project Equipment Supply for 37MW Initiative
Trinasolar has been reported as the equipment supplier for the 37 MW RASLAG 4 Solar Project in the Philippines. The announcement was made on July 13, 2026, according to a report by PR Newswire.
The RASLAG 4 project is part of the Philippines’ ongoing investment in renewable energy infrastructure. Trinasolar’s involvement is anticipated to contribute to the energy generation capacity of the project.
